ASTM A193 Grade B8M Class 2 is a strain-hardened austenitic stainless steel bolting material based on AISI 316 / 316L. It combines excellent corrosion resistance with significantly higher mechanical strength than standard solution-annealed Class 1 material, making it ideal for critical bolting applications used in pressure vessels, valves, flanges and piping systems.

The material is widely used for manufacturing stud bolts, threaded rods, hex bolts and other corrosion-resistant fasteners operating in offshore, petrochemical, chemical processing and power generation industries. Its combination of high tensile strength and excellent corrosion resistance makes ASTM A193 B8M Class 2 one of the most widely specified stainless steel bolting materials for pressure equipment.


Why Choose ASTM A193 B8M Class 2?

Compared with standard ASTM A193 B8M Class 1, Class 2 offers significantly higher mechanical strength through strain hardening while maintaining the excellent corrosion resistance of molybdenum-alloyed 316 stainless steel. It is the preferred choice for highly loaded fasteners used in pressure equipment and aggressive industrial environments.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is ASTM A193 B8M Class 2?

ASTM A193 B8M Class 2 is a strain-hardened stainless steel bolting material based on AISI 316 / 316L. It is designed for high-pressure and corrosion-resistant fastening applications used in pressure vessels, valves, flanges and piping systems.


What is the difference between Class 1 and Class 2?

The main difference is the manufacturing condition. Class 1 is solution annealed, while Class 2 is solution annealed and strain hardened by cold working. This significantly increases tensile and yield strength while maintaining excellent corrosion resistance.


Is ASTM A193 B8M Class 2 equivalent to A4-80?

In many fastening applications, ASTM A193 B8M Class 2 provides mechanical properties comparable to A4-80 because both are based on strain-hardened molybdenum-alloyed austenitic stainless steels. However, they are specified according to different international standards, and the applicable project specification should always be followed.
